Bio

Alfredo "Freddy" Ortega, a native of Chihuahua, Mexico, immigrated to the United States in 2009. Freddy achieved a significant milestone in 2020 when he graduated from the University of Texas at El Paso. Currently, he is pursuing his Master's degree at Texas Christian University on a full scholarship, with an anticipated graduation in 2026.

Freddy's art has received international acclaim, notably through the Ambos Lados traveling exhibition, whose closing reception was held at the El Paso Museum of History, granting him his first museum show. Among his numerous accolades, he proudly holds the Arlene Smith McKinnon Endowment Purchase Award for Overall Best of Show. His artistic focus primarily revolves around painting, where he explores Pop-surreal imagery infused with political messages and satire. In his recent works, he incorporates personal narratives, adding authenticity to his creations.
